Output bcbde35820c41655e02496a1cc9d20957ac875a74a2f6196aa9e619d035ce0af:0

value
17945954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8b6fc6f404cca89f3c33d1e5398078455faf8b9 OP_EQUAL
address
3NuVu9HQjFpRjAe7dgR3ba6eWZW6GYffyY
transaction
bcbde35820c41655e02496a1cc9d20957ac875a74a2f6196aa9e619d035ce0af
spent
true